Soon, Japanese mobile phone maker Sony Mobile might release a new software update for its Xperia T3 smartphones out there, as it has already received the necessary approvals for brand new firmware for this device.

To be more precise, the PTCRB has certified software build number 18.1.A.1.21 for the LTE versions of the mobile phone, namely models D5103 and D5106, both of which are currently running under software flavor 18.1.A.1.17.

Moreover, the new firmware release will arrive on the HSPA+ Xperia T3 variants, namely model numbers D5102 and M50w, as version 18.2.A.1.18, up from the previously available firmware iteration 18.2.A.1.14.

As can be seen from the small change in the version number for these updates, only a small set of improvements are expected to be delivered to Xperia T3 smartphones out there, as XperiaBlog notes in a recent post.

Unfortunately, no specific info on what these will be has been provided as of now. Moreover, details on when the new software update might start rolling out are missing as well, and we’ll have to wait for Sony to formally announce it to learn more on the matter.

Xperia T3 is currently available in only a small number of markets out there, which suggests that the rollout process should be completed pretty fast, once it kicks off, of course.
